According to SNiP 41-01-2003, you need to maintain certain distances from stoves and pipes to flammable objects - in this case, it is wood (walls, partitions, rafters, etc.). Thus, brick and concrete stoves or pipes should be located at a distance of 130 mm, and metal and ceramics - 250 mm from lumber structures.

The chimney is an important part of the proper arrangement of a stove, solid fuel or gas boiler. The efficiency of work depends on its correct design and installation. heating device and fire safety of the heating system.

Chimneys in a house, especially a wooden one, or in a bathhouse must be made of various fire-resistant materials. Brick chimneys are resistant to high temperatures, durable and aesthetically pleasing, but at the same time the porous and heterogeneous structure of the brick contributes to the accumulation of moisture and the deposition of combustion products - soot and soot. As a result, the clearance chimney overgrows, draft deteriorates, and operation of the stove becomes unsafe. It is especially undesirable to use brick chimneys in systems for removing smoke from solid fuel, including pellet, boilers with closed camera combustion.

Ferrous metal pipes are not recommended for use in wooden houses and bathhouses, as well as when installing gas or solid fuel boiler: They get very hot and burn out quickly, which can lead to a fire. Sometimes chimneys from such a pipe are mounted in brick garages and other utility rooms, but even there they are ineffective, as they are susceptible to corrosion and condensation.

Most good decision- insulated sandwich chimneys made of of stainless steel and ceramics. Round section pipes facilitates the passage of smoke and provides good draft. Less soot deposits on a smooth inner surface. Due to insulation, the formation of condensation is eliminated. Thanks to the modular system, their installation is easy to do yourself. Structurally, sandwich chimneys made of stainless steel and ceramics are somewhat different.

Ceramic sandwich chimney is a system of modules, each of which consists of an internal ceramic element pipes and hollow foam block. For thermal insulation, they are separated by a layer of basalt insulation. The modules are supplied disassembled and assembled on site using special glue and sealant. To install a ceramic chimney, a foundation is required due to their significant weight.

Stainless steel sandwich chimneys sold in the form of ready-made modules. They are two pipes of different diameters, nested one inside the other, and separated by a layer of insulation. The inner pipe is made of stainless steel, the outer pipe can be made of either stainless steel or galvanized sheet. They assemble much faster than ceramic ones. In addition, due to its light weight, a stainless steel chimney does not require a foundation.

Ceramic chimneys are superior to all others in fire resistance; they can withstand temperatures up to 1200 degrees Celsius for a long time; some models are equipped with ventilation systems. The service life of such chimneys is at least 50 years. But the price of ceramic chimneys is high, so their installation is advisable only in residential buildings, cottages and other permanent buildings.

General installation rules

      Quite stringent requirements are imposed on chimneys. Compliance with them is mandatory for any structures made of sandwich pipes.
    • To ensure good draft, the height of the chimney from the grate of the heating unit must be at least 5 meters.
    • The chimney located at the ridge should rise 0.5 m above it; in other cases, its height is determined according to the diagram below.

  • In this case, it is necessary to take into account the buildings standing next to the house or bathhouse; the chimney outlet should be 1.5 m higher than their roof.
  • If, as a result of calculations, the height of the chimney above the roof is more than 1.5 m, it is necessary to provide in advance for attaching it with guy wires to rigid structural elements.
  • If the roof material is flammable - ondulin, roofing felt, soft roof, then the top of the chimney must be equipped with a spark arrester - a special module with a 5x5 mm mesh.
  • You can't narrow it down smoke channel, for example, for a stove with a 120 mm smoke pipe, you cannot install modules with internal diameter 110 mm. Widening is permitted, but special adapters must be used.
  • The length of horizontal sections should not exceed 1 m. If the vertical pipe is located at a greater distance from the heating device, it is necessary to use bends at 45 degrees.
  • Bends, tees and other adapters of sandwich chimneys must be unloaded - installed so that they do not bear the weight of the higher structure. Support platforms are used for this.
  • All module joints must be accessible for inspection. They should not be placed in areas of ceilings. To meet this requirement, it is necessary to select the length of the straight sections of the chimney.

Correct assembly sequence

    1. First, connect the outlet pipe of the boiler or stove to the lower element of the chimney - a single-layer uninsulated pipe. It can consist of several modules and be vertical, horizontal or bent by 45 or 90 degrees.
    2. To switch to an insulated pipe, use an adapter. It is put on an uninsulated pipe, coating the joint with a special sealant that can withstand temperatures up to 1300 degrees Celsius.

  • Further assembly is done with your own hands from insulated elements. They are inserted into each other so that the upper part fits over the lower part. The top can be determined by the edge of the pipe - it is wavy, which makes joining easier. With this installation, the internal channel is connected “along the smoke”, that is, the direction of the joints is located so as not to interfere with the smoke flows inside. All elements are connected with heat-resistant sealant.

In a wooden house

Before installing a smoke removal system with your own hands, you need to study fire safety requirements to chimneys installed in a wooden house.

    In addition to the above, they have a number of features:
  • the distance from the uninsulated chimney to any combustible surfaces must be at least 25 cm horizontally and 80 cm vertically;
  • passages of the chimney through the roofs must be carried out using passage units - metal boxes filled with thermal insulation material, usually basalt mats;
  • in the case of connecting several smoke channels into one, it is advisable to place the vertical chimney in a separate box made of non-flammable material, for example, foam concrete.
An inspection of all sections of a stainless steel chimney in a wooden house must be carried out at least twice a year! If external damage, discoloration of steel, or rust is detected, you must ensure the integrity of the inner pipe - it could burn out!

Chimney for buleryan

Connecting a buleryan to a chimney with your own hands is generally no different from other types of heating devices, but it is necessary to take into account the peculiarities of the combustion mode in this type of stove.

Thanks to efficient afterburning flue gases their temperature at the furnace outlet does not exceed 200 degrees. As it moves through the pipe, it decreases even more, the pipe warms up weakly, which is why condensation can form on the walls of the pipe. When soot is deposited on wet walls, carbonic acid is formed, which negatively affects materials such as brick, ferrous metal, and asbestos.

    Therefore, additional requirements are imposed on chimneys for Buleryan:
  • recommended height - from 3 to 4 meters;
  • the length of the horizontal section is strictly no more than 1 meter;
  • the material of the internal surface must be resistant to acid - sandwich chimneys made of stainless steel or ceramics;
  • It is recommended to insulate all sections of the chimney except the exit from the buleryan;
  • The chimney must be equipped with a condensate collector and cleaning.

Effective operation of the buleryan is only possible with access to the firebox fresh air, therefore, it is advisable to use a modular ceramic chimney with channels for ventilation; its installation, thanks to the prefabricated modular design, can be done with your own hands.

For gas boilers

Gas boilers belong to heating units with a closed combustion chamber, so for them the most effective installation would be coaxial chimney. It is a structure consisting of two pipes of different diameters, with the smaller pipe inserted into the larger one and secured in it with jumpers.

By inner contour The coaxial pipe removes flue gases from the combustion chamber of the gas boiler to the street, and air moves in the opposite direction through the gap between the chimney pipes. It enters the combustion chamber and supports combustion, without taking air from the room where the gas boiler is installed, which significantly improves the microclimate in the house and eliminates the installation of an additional ventilation system.

Air is a good heat insulator, so the outer surface of the coaxial chimney heats up slightly. At the same time, in ventilation duct the air is heated and enters the combustion chamber of the gas boiler already warm, which increases the efficiency of the boiler.

Installation of a coaxial chimney for a gas boiler is most often done through a wall, less often through ceilings and a roof, as this increases costs. Safe distances from building structures when installing a coaxial chimney are shown in the picture.

Chimney requirements

The selection of elements is carried out taking into account the requirements technical characteristics heating device. In order for the system to operate smoothly, the basic principles of chimney design must be observed:

  1. Preferred round form, since combustion products and dust accumulate in the corners of the pipe. Round chimneys require cleaning less often than rectangular and square ones.
  2. The cross-section of the pipe should not be less than the diameter of the heating device pipe. It is calculated that for every kilowatt of power, 8 square meters are required to ensure the proper level of thrust. cm sections. Usually information about required size the chimney is contained in the instructions for the heating device.
  3. Each heating device requires the installation of its own chimney. In some cases, you can deviate from this rule, but then the devices must be located at a different height, the distance between the connection points is 1 m or more. And the size of the pipe cross-section should take into account the total power of the heat generators.
  4. The total length of the horizontal sections of the chimney cannot exceed 1 m; violation of this rule reduces the draft force.
  5. The chimney ends 0.5-1.5 m above the ridge, at flat roof– 0.5 m above the surface.

Brick chimney

Despite the mass of new materials for making chimneys, brick still remains quite popular and in demand.

Let us remind you that:

  1. The pipe should be laid with a bandage, inside the house using lime or cement-lime mortar, and cement mortar is used above the roof.
  2. According to the “Rules for Pipe and Stove Works”, chimneys must be made of solid red brick, the seam no thicker than 10 mm. It is prohibited to plaster the inner surface of the pipe.
  3. Serious weight requires a foundation.
  4. Brickwork is destroyed by acid condensate, brick fragments can collapse inward and narrow the cross-section of the channel.
  5. Due to the roughness of the brick, soot accumulates inside the chimney pipe.

For decreasing negative aspects, the installation of a brick chimney is carried out as follows: an asbestos-cement pipe is placed in the smoke channel and the space between it and the brick is filled with concrete. This event is called gilzovka.

Interfloor overlap

The figure below shows the passage of a chimney through a wooden ceiling. On the left is a passage device using 2 layers of asbestos, then the distance from the pipe to wooden beam overlap is equal to 1 brick, that is, 250 mm. And on the right is shown an option without asbestos, in which case the distance from the chimney to the wooden floor beam should be no less than 1.5 bricks, that is 380 mm.

Wall

  1. The wooden wall must be insulated from the chimney, the distance from the “smoke” to the tree must be no less 25 cm. If there is no asbestos insulation, then this distance should be no less 38 cm. This retreat can be closed with quarter-brick walls on the sides.
  2. In new log houses, it is customary to install a plank board attached to the wall on a sliding fit to compensate for the inevitable settlement of the log house. And the quarter in this shield should be adjacent to the side closing wall
  3. Holes are made in the side walls for air circulation. Up and down.
  4. Wooden setback floors are covered with one row of bricks, tiles or other fireproof materials.

A very important question: how to remove the chimney through the roof? A correctly organized chimney passage through the roof is shown in Fig. 2.

  1. When planning to bring the pipe through the ceiling, you should make sure that the distance between the outer surface of the brick pipe and wooden rafters regulated no less 130 mm.
  2. This space is filled with stone (basalt) wool, made without an organic binder.
  3. If the roof was installed from flammable materials, such as roofing felt, the distance should be doubled to 260 mm.
  4. In the place where it is planned to remove the chimney, the roof is covered with fireproof materials, for example slate, or better yet, roofing steel, at a distance of at least 500 mm from the pipe and carefully adjust the pipes to the otter.

Metal chimneys

Chimneys made from sandwich pipes (see) have gained well-deserved popularity:

  1. Convenient and quick installation.
  2. Lightweight structures do not require a separate foundation and do not require a foundation.
  3. Filling with mineral (basalt) wool of the required thickness provides the necessary thermal insulation.
  4. The smoothness of the inner walls does not allow soot to accumulate and does not disrupt the draft air flow.
  5. The pipe has a complex structure; an acid-resistant grade of stainless steel is used for the internal channel, this guarantees the durability and safety of the smoke removal system.

When choosing a chimney, you should not forget about the flue gas temperatures shown in Table 1.

Therefore, the thickness of the internal stainless wall of the pipe should be:

  • from 0.5 mm for gas, diesel and pellet boilers;
  • from 0.8 to 1.0 mm for furnaces, sauna stoves and fireplaces;
  • from 1.0 mm for coal boilers.

The thickness of the thermal insulation layer should be up to 100 mm in the case of stoves, fireplaces and coal boilers, and in the case of automated boilers the layer thickness should be up to 50 mm.

Roof

The problem of how to install a chimney through the roof is solved in much the same way as in the case of overlapping. We take ready-made elements, in particular ready-made roof trim, some call it roof trim. They are different sizes and with different slope angles.

  1. Installing a roof passage unit is still much more difficult than installing a floor passage unit.
  2. The distance from the pipe to the tree must be at least 250 mm from each side. The hole and chimney are covered from above with a special element - a roof.
  3. This roof is inserted from above under slate or tiles, and from below is placed on top of the tiles.
  4. On top of the roof, a kopinik is put on the chimney pipe and clamped with a clamp. This provides protection from precipitation.
  5. The space between the chimney and the rafters is filled with non-flammable mineral (basalt) wool and covered from below with a metal reflector.
